web前端要做什么内容
-
作为Web前端,我们需要做以下几方面的内容:
一、网页设计与布局:
1. 根据需求设计网页的整体布局和样式;
2. 制定设计规范,确保网页在不同设备和浏览器上的兼容性;
3. 运用色彩、图形和字体等元素,提升网页的视觉效果;
4. 制作页面原型,进行网页布局和交互设计。二、HTML标记与语义化:
1. 使用HTML标记语言创建网页结构;
2. 选择合适的HTML标签,使网页结构更加清晰和语义化;
3. 合理使用HTML5新增的语义化标签,提升网页的可访问性和SEO优化效果;
4. 优化HTML代码结构,减少冗余代码和嵌套,提升网页加载速度和兼容性。三、CSS样式与布局:
1. 使用CSS样式表为网页添加样式和布局;
2. 运用CSS选择器和权重规则,调整元素的样式和位置;
3. 运用CSS盒模型,调整元素的大小和间距;
4. 使用CSS预处理器(如Sass、Less)提高样式代码的维护性和可复用性。四、JavaScript交互与动画:
1. 运用原生JavaScript或框架/库(如jQuery、React)实现网页的交互效果;
2. 利用JavaScript操作DOM,实现事件监听和响应;
3. 利用JavaScript进行表单验证、数据交互和动态内容加载;
4. 利用CSS3和JavaScript创建网页动画和过渡效果,提升用户体验。五、响应式设计与移动端优化:
1. 采用响应式布局,使网页适应不同设备和屏幕大小;
2. 使用媒体查询,优化网页在不同分辨率下的布局和样式;
3. 针对移动设备的触摸事件和手势进行优化;
4. 优化网页加载速度和性能,提升移动端用户体验。六、浏览器兼容性与性能优化:
1. 确保网页在主流浏览器(如Chrome、Firefox、Safari、Edge)上的兼容性;
2. 了解浏览器渲染原理,优化网页的渲染性能;
3. 使用工具检测和修复网页中的错误和警告;
4. 进行代码压缩和合并,减少HTTP请求,提升网页加载速度。以上是Web前端需要做的内容,不仅要关注网页的视觉效果和交互功能,还要注意网页的性能和用户体验,保证网页在不同设备上的兼容性和可访问性。同时,不断学习和掌握新的技术和工具,提升自己的前端能力和专业水平。
1年前 -
Web前端工程师主要负责网站和应用程序的前端开发工作,主要涉及网页的设计、布局和用户交互等方面。具体而言,Web前端需要做以下内容:
-
网站和应用程序的页面设计和布局:Web前端需要使用HTML和CSS等技术将设计师提供的页面设计转化为网页形式,并确定页面的结构和布局,确保页面的可读性和可用性。
-
网页的用户交互和动态效果:Web前端需要使用JavaScript等技术实现网页的交互效果,例如表单验证、下拉菜单的展开和收起、页面加载动画等,提升用户体验。
-
响应式设计和移动端适配:Web前端需要根据不同的设备和屏幕尺寸,使用响应式设计或者适配技术,确保网站在各种设备上都能正常展示和使用。
-
页面性能优化和加载速度提升:Web前端需要优化网页的加载速度和性能,减少页面的加载时间,提高用户的访问体验,并且考虑SEO优化,提高网站在搜索引擎中的排名。
-
兼容性和跨浏览器支持:Web前端需要确保网站在不同浏览器和操作系统下的兼容性,保证网页的正常运行和显示。
另外,Web前端还需要与后端开发工程师进行协作,实现前后端的数据交互和页面的动态更新。同时,还需要关注新的前端技术和工具的发展,保持学习和适应的能力,不断提升自身的技术水平和能力。
1年前 -
-
作为web前端开发人员,你需要掌握以下内容:
-
HTML:HTML是标记语言,用于构建网页结构。你需要熟悉HTML标签和属性,理解语义化标签的作用,并能够编写出符合标准的HTML代码。
-
CSS:CSS用于网页的样式设计,包括外观、排版、动画等方面。你需要了解CSS的基本选择器和属性,掌握盒模型和浮动布局,熟悉响应式设计和Flex布局,并能够运用CSS预处理器(如Sass或Less)来提高开发效率。
-
JavaScript:JavaScript是用于网页交互和动态效果的脚本语言。你需要掌握JavaScript的基本语法和数据类型,理解函数、对象和作用域等概念,熟悉DOM操作和事件处理,掌握一些常用的JavaScript框架(如jQuery或React)以及模块化开发的方法。
-
前端框架:前端框架可以加速开发过程,提高代码质量和可维护性。你需要了解一些流行的前端框架(如React、Vue.js或Angular),掌握其基本原理和使用方法,并能够根据项目需求选择合适的框架。
-
前端工具:熟练运用一些前端工具可以提高开发效率。你需要掌握版本控制工具(如Git)、包管理工具(如npm或yarn)、自动化构建工具(如Webpack或Gulp)等,了解它们的原理和使用方法。
-
跨平台和移动端开发:随着移动互联网的发展,移动端开发日益重要。你需要了解响应式设计和移动优先思维,熟悉移动端开发框架(如React Native或Flutter)或适配技术(如响应式布局或媒体查询)。
-
浏览器兼容性:不同浏览器对于网页的解析和渲染存在差异,你需要了解各种浏览器的兼容性问题,能够通过测试和调试解决兼容性问题。
-
性能优化:网页的性能对于用户体验和SEO排名至关重要,你需要了解前端性能优化的基本原理和方法,能够通过代码和资源的优化提升网页加载速度和响应性能。
除了以上技术内容,作为前端开发人员,你还需要具备良好的问题解决能力、团队合作和沟通能力,善于学习和实践新的技术,与UI/UX设计师、后端开发人员等协作,共同完成优秀的网页应用程序。
1年前 -